KATHMANDU, Jan 25: The Federation of Nepalese National Transport Entrepreneurs (FNNTE) has demanded the government withdraw the recent hike in the price of petroleum products.
Issuing a press statement on Monday, FNNTE Chairperson Yogendra Nath Karmacharya asked the government to immediately withdraw the price hike of petroleum products made in current fiscal year till now, adding that entrepreneurs have not been able to pay interest and installment of loans taken from the banks and financial institutions following the COVID-19 pandemic.
“It is unfortunate to increase the price of petroleum products by Nepal Oil Corporation time and again directly affecting the transport entrepreneurs and general consumers. The price hike should be withdrawn immediately”, reads the statement.
The federation has warned the government of launching protests if the price hike of petroleum products is not withdrawn.
